Dual Fuel Engine
The Dual Fuel engine is a type of engine which utilizes a mixture of gas fuel or diesel fuel or could run off of diesel by its self. The dual fuel engine is not capable of working on gas alone. These engines do not have ignition systems and do not use spark plugs.
Because the engine is not a pure diesel engine and diesel is not a pure gas, this equipment does suffer from Methane slippage and fuel efficiency. For example, the fuel efficiency can be 5% to 8% less than in a comparable lean-burn, spark-ignited engine at 100 percent load. It can even be greater on lower loads.

In this write-up, the 7 major lift truck classes are discussed, including the power sources like hydrogen fuel cell, liquid propane gas, electric, gasoline and diesel. The power source is linked to several of these particular classes. The main power sources for forklifts consist of Gasoline, Battery, Diesel, Propane and Fuel Cell.
The most common overall are electric powered trucks, mostly in Class I, II and class III forklifts. In Classes IV and V, internal combustion trucks are more common. The most common electric power source is the lead-acid battery. Among internal combustion trucks, around over 90 percent are propane powered.
The most common power source for lift trucks is battery. Battery fueled models make up roughly 60% of the new forklifts sold in the USA. Their benefits consist of: quiet operation, less maintenance requirements, the ability to be utilized indoors and outdoors with no harmful emissions.
